Garwyn Oaks population

How many people live in Garwyn Oaks

Garwyn Oaks is home to 1,139 residents, according to the most recent Census data. Gender-wise, 42.5% of Garwyn Oaks locals are male, and 57.5% are female.

Age demographics

The median age in Garwyn Oaks is 35, with the population distributed as follows: about 23.1% are children under 15, then 11.3% are in the 15 to 24 age group. Adults between 25 and 44 make up 27.4% of the population, while another 22% fall into the 45 to 64 bracket. Finally, around 16.2% are 65 or older.

Racial makeup

In Garwyn Oaks, 96.7% of the population are US-born citizens, while 2.4% have gained naturalized citizenship. At the same time, 1% of residents are non-citizens. As for race, 2.9% of locals are Caucasian, 90.8% are African American and 0.2% have Asian roots. Another 0.1% are Indigenous American, 0.2% are Pacific Islanders, while 2.4% identify as another race. There’s also a share of 3.5% that includes residents with two or more races.

Households in Garwyn Oaks

A peek inside Garwyn Oaks households

Garwyn Oaks has 476 households, with an average of 2 members in each. Of these, 49.4% are families, while the remaining 50.8% are made up of individuals living alone or with non-relatives, such as roommates.

Housing in Garwyn Oaks

The housing landscape of Garwyn Oaks

Garwyn Oaks's housing consists of 603 units, with 12.4% being detached single-family homes ideal for those wanting space. Attached options, including duplexes and townhouses, make up 60.4% and offer a more compact, shared living style. Then there are the multifamily buildings in the area, and for those seeking flexibility, non-traditional options like mobile homes account for 1% of the housing landscape.

The age of buildings in Garwyn Oaks

In Garwyn Oaks, the median construction year is 1938. About 53.4% of homes were built before the 1940s, with another 10% going up by 1949. Most development happened in the second half of the 20th century.

Garwyn Oaks occupancy rates

Out of the 476 occupied housing units in Garwyn Oaks, 50.2% are owner-occupied, while 49.8% are lived in by tenants. Meanwhile, 21.1% of all homes on the local market sit vacant.

Garwyn Oaks housing costs

Housing costs in Garwyn Oaks come to a median of $1,154 per month, while tenants specifically pay a median gross rent of $1,176.

Education in Garwyn Oaks

Garwyn Oaks education at a glance

About 49.1% of the population in Garwyn Oaks went to high school, while 26.5% pursued college studies. Another 5% earned an associate degree and 9.3% hold a bachelor’s. Meanwhile, 6.6% went even further, earning a master’s or doctorate.

Income in Garwyn Oaks

How much people earn in Garwyn Oaks

The average annual household income in Garwyn Oaks was $58,962 in 2024, the most recent annual data available, according to the U.S. Census Bureau. This marked a -0.1% change from the previous year. At the same time, the median income stood at $42,031, reflecting a -9.5% shift over the same period.

Garwyn Oaks income by age

In Garwyn Oaks, households led by residents aged 25 to 44 — usually in the early to mid stages of their careers — have a median income of $42,328. Those with someone between 45 and 64 in charge, often well established professionally, earn $48,225 overall. Overall, 72.9% of the locals in this community live above the poverty line.

Employment in Garwyn Oaks

Workforce and job types in Garwyn Oaks

77.5% of the working population are employed in professional or administrative positions, while 22.5% are in hands-on or service-based jobs. Also, 3.3% run their own businesses, 58.3% are employed by private companies, and 26.5% work in the public sector.
